zoukankan      html  css  js  c++  java
  • android.os.DeadObjectException memory near r0: 异常处理 Consumer closed input channel or an error occurred. events=0x9

    android.os.DeadObjectException memory near r0: 异常处理

    android.os.DeadObjectException

    08-15 14:39:32.486: W/System.err(1767): at android.os.BinderProxy.transact(Native Method)

    08-15 14:39:32.486: I/ActivityManager(1767): Process com.my.test (pid 25619) has died.

    08-15 14:39:32.486: W/ActivityManager(1767): Force removing ActivityRecord{42afefe8 com.my.tes/.MyCmge}: app died, no saved state

    08-15 14:39:32.486: W/WindowManager(1767): Force-removing child win Window{441d3f70 PopupWindow:4299edc8 paused=false} from container Window{42ae1b88 com.my.tes/com.my.tes.MyCmge paused=false}

    08-15 14:39:32.491: W/System.err(1767): at android.view.IWindow$Stub$Proxy.offsetWindowForKeyguard(IWindow.java:471)

    08-15 14:39:32.491: W/InputDispatcher(1767): channel '441da238 com.my.tes/com.my.tes.MyCmge (server)' ~ Consumer closed input channel or an error occurred.  events=0x9

    08-15 14:39:32.491: E/InputDispatcher(1767): channel '441da238 com.my.tes/com.my.tes.MyCmge (server)' ~ Channel is unrecoverably broken and will be disposed!

    08-15 14:39:32.491: W/System.err(1767): at com.android.server.wm.WindowStateAnimator.destroySurfaceLocked(WindowStateAnimator.java:803)

    08-15 14:39:32.491: W/System.err(1767): at com.android.server.wm.WindowState.removeLocked(WindowState.java:832)

    08-15 14:39:32.491: W/System.err(1767): at com.android.server.wm.WindowManagerService.removeWindowInnerLocked(WindowManagerService.java:2522)

    08-15 14:39:32.491: W/System.err(1767): at com.android.server.wm.WindowManagerService.removeWindowInnerLocked(WindowManagerService.java:2506)

    08-15 14:39:32.491: D/Zygote(1550): Process 25619 terminated by signal (11)

    08-15 14:39:32.491: W/System.err(1767): at com.android.server.wm.WindowManagerService.removeWindowLocked(WindowManagerService.java:2484)

    08-15 14:39:32.491: W/System.err(1767): at com.android.server.wm.WindowState$DeathRecipient.binderDied(WindowState.java:869)

    08-15 14:39:32.491: W/System.err(1767): at android.os.BinderProxy.sendDeathNotice(Binder.java:449)

    08-15 14:39:32.491: W/System.err(1767): at dalvik.system.NativeStart.run(Native Method)

    08-15 14:39:32.491: I/AKMD2(1767): AK8975/B for Android end.

    08-15 14:39:32.491: D/AKMD2(1767): akmd2 : Compass Closed.

    08-15 14:39:32.491: D/Sensors(1767): akm:setDelay():handle 1, delay 20000000 ns.

    08-15 14:39:32.496: D/AKMD2(1767): acc_thread_main: update delay_ms to 66.

    这种情况,我测试暂时只会发生在魅族2 手机上,下面这篇文章从代码层调试进行了改动,

    http://blog.csdn.net/casun_li/article/details/8966565 

    我由于用的是别人的sdk所以没有办法改源码,于是求助大牛,用到了以下方法轻松解决了

    <application

            android:hardwareAccelerated="false"  .....

    也就是在application标签里面添加了一句android:hardwareAccelerated="false" (禁用硬件加速)

    于是问题就解决了,

     开始的时候我是加到了对应的activity,标签里面,结果发现第一次可以运行完美等一段时间又会出现这个问题,

    改了application,android:hardwareAccelerated="false"于是就好了,

    这个问题真是蛋疼,,,不过,希望还有好的解决办法有人分享一下,硬件加速的问题,影响游戏性能

  • 相关阅读:
    spring cloud 专题二(spring cloud 入门搭建 之 微服务搭建和注册)
    spring cloud 专题一 (spring cloud 入门搭建 之 Eureka注册中心搭建)
    mysql存储过程查询结果循环遍历 判断 赋值 游标等基本操作
    Jquery datatable 动态隐藏列(根据有无值)
    spring boot无法启动,或者正常启动之后无法访问报404的解决办法
    通过js给网页加上水印背景
    jdk动态代理原理
    关于loadrunner使用web_add_header添加HTTP信息头(比如Content-Type,token等)和使用
    IP路由及静态路由配置
    安装ie时,报:此安装不支持您的操作系统的当前语言
  • 原文地址:https://www.cnblogs.com/wanqieddy/p/3495338.html
Copyright © 2011-2022 走看看